Answer:

Complex sentence

Explanation:

A complex sentence is a type of sentence consisting of an independent clause (a clause that expresses a complete thought) and a dependent clause (a clause that can not stand alone as a sentence because it does not express a complete thought). In this type of sentence, the dependent clause is often introduced by a coordinating conjunction such as when (like in the sentence given), after, while, because, since, if and until, which also indicate the subordination of the clause to the independent clause.

The sentence provided is structured like a complex sentence: It has a dependent clause:<em> After the supplies are delivered</em>, and a dependent clause: <em>we will decorate the room.</em>
